BR – Broadridge Financial Solutions, Inc.

Technology | Information Technology Services


Key Statistics

Current Price$226.00
Market Cap$26.38B
52-Week High$271.91
52-Week Low$212.33

AI Monthly Analysis Report

Broadridge Financial Solutions, Inc.: Investment Analysis Report for November 2025

Published on: November 22, 2025


Company Overview

Broadridge Financial Solutions, Inc. (NYSE: BR), headquartered in Lake Success, New York, operates at the intersection of technology and finance. Established in 1962, the company specializes in providing investor communications and technology-driven solutions primarily for the financial services industry, both domestically and internationally.

Broadridge’s operations are divided into two main segments: Investor Communication Solutions and Global Technology and Operations. The Investor Communication Solutions segment offers services such as proxy materials distribution, regulatory communication solutions, and customer engagement activities through the Broadridge Communications Cloud platform. The Global Technology and Operations segment, on the other hand, automates critical processes across the transaction lifecycle for diverse financial instruments, offering a suite of technology solutions and business process outsourcing services.

As a key player in the Information Technology Services industry–part of the broader Technology sector–Broadridge is ideally positioned to capture evolving market demand, backed by a total revenue of approximately $7.06 billion. This strong financial standing reveals the company’s robust operational performance and solid market presence.


52-Week Price Performance Analysis

BR 52-Week Stock Chart

52-Week Price Performance Chart

The 52-week price chart of Broadridge Financial Solutions (BR) reveals significant insights into its market trends. The stock has exhibited a high volatility range, peaking at $271.91 and dipping to a year-low of $212.33. Currently trading at $230.36, it remains near the lower end of its recent performance spectrum, suggesting potential upside movement.

Analyzing recent stock trends highlights an overall corrective movement with a bearish momentum post-September. The stock initially showed moderate upward movement between December and July, peaking in September before experiencing a downtrend through October and November.

Key technical indicators reveal substantial resistance at the $260 price mark. This level was notably tested in July and September but failed to hold, indicating strong selling pressure at this threshold. Conversely, initial support was identified around $230, although recent price declines suggest this level has been breached, implying a potential shift in market structure.

Currently, the stock is trading below its 50-day moving average, which stands at $231.65. The consistent underperformance concerning the moving average signifies ongoing bearish sentiment. Notable patterns include a double top formation near the $260 level, often signaling a reversal. The recent price activity suggests that unless Broadridge can assertively reclaim the $230 level, further downside pressures could develop.


Financial Performance and Metrics

Broadridge Financial Solutions continues to exhibit strong financial health. For the fiscal year, the company reported a total revenue of approximately $7.06 billion. The EBITDA stands at about $1.74 billion, representing a promising operating profit margin indicative of effective cost management and revenue generation capabilities.

Key metrics are as follows:
Total Revenue: $7.06 billion
EBITDA: $1.74 billion
Share Price: $230.36
Outstanding Shares: 116,727,559
Short Interest: Approximately 1.62% of total float.

These indicators suggest that Broadridge maintains a commanding presence in its sector, leveraging its diverse service offerings to enhance profitability and shareholder value. Additionally, the company’s dividend history is impressive, marked by 18 consecutive years of increases, with an attractive yield of 1.45%.

Valuation Metrics

With a current stock price of $230.36, analysts have set a target high price of $305.00 and a mean price of $269.38, reflecting strong confidence in Broadridge’s future performance. The calculated price-to-earnings (P/E) ratio and further valuation insights underscore the company’s potential for growth, especially when considers this within the increasing demand for investor communication solutions post-pandemic.


Recent News and Developments

Broadridge has made headlines not just for its stock performance but also for key strategic initiatives.

  1. Acquisition of Acolin: Recently, Broadridge announced its agreement to acquire Acolin, a European provider specializing in cross-border fund distribution and regulatory services. This acquisition aims to strengthen Broadridge’s capabilities in creating a pan-European fund distribution network, enhancing access to investors and increasing its competitive edge in an expanding market.

  2. Record Stock Performance: Achieving an all-time high stock price of $247.15 on July 24, 2025, demonstrates the company’s robust operational performance over the past year, providing investors with a total return of 21.3%.

  3. Market Sentiment: Although the broader market sentiment around Broadridge remains cautiously optimistic, there are mixed signals from analysts. For instance, JP Morgan recently maintained a Neutral recommendation as of August 2023, with a price target significantly below the current trading price, suggesting caution amidst potential market corrections.


Market Sentiment and Analyst Recommendations

Despite the recent bearish shift, the consensus among analysts is positive with a ‘buy’ recommendation. The average recommendation score is approximately 2.44, favoring optimism based on insights from a consensus of eight analysts.

  • Target Price Estimates:
  • High: $305.00
  • Mean: $269.38
  • Low: $240.00

The relationship of Broadridge’s current stock price to these estimates indicates a considerable disregard for potential growth among investors. Given the current pricing dynamics and the recent technical breakdown through key support levels, market sentiment seems precariously balanced yet lean towards the potential for recovery.


Conclusion: Opportunities and Risks

Broadridge Financial Solutions, Inc. presents a compelling investment opportunity within the technology-driven financial services landscape. The company’s strong revenue growth, strategic acquisitions, and long-standing dividend history support an optimistic outlook. However, potential investors should exercise caution due to recent bearish momentum and volatility within the market.

The company’s ability to return to key support levels and leverage its operational strengths will be critical in navigating the upcoming months. Moreover, staying aware of broader economic trends and regulatory changes in the financial services sector will be essential for managing investment risks effectively.

Overall, while Broadridge offers promising prospects, it is prudent for investors to proceed with an informed strategy, balancing opportunities with inherent market risks.

Metric Value
Market Cap $26.9b
Total Debt $3.5b
Total Cash $291.5m
Shares Outstanding 116.7m
Float Shares 116.1m

Disclaimer:

The information provided in this monthly report is for informational purposes only and should not be construed as financial, investment, or trading advice. AltStation.io does not guarantee the accuracy, completeness, or timeliness of the data and analyses presented. The content is based on publicly available information, and while we strive to ensure its accuracy, errors and omissions may occur.

Investing in stocks, cryptocurrencies, and other financial instruments involves significant risk, including the potential loss of principal. Past performance is not indicative of future results. Readers should conduct their own research and consult with a qualified financial advisor before making any investment decisions. AltStation.io and its affiliates are not responsible for any losses incurred as a result of using this report.

By using this report, you acknowledge that you understand and accept these terms.

📅 Report Generated: Recently updated


Additional Information

Previous Close227.54
Open227.75
Volume183,643
P/E Ratio28.86
Dividend Yield171.00%